These amaranth, oats and rice cookies are the easiest cookies recipe ever! So healthy that you can even have them for breakfast.
Ingredients:
- 1 ½ cup oat flour
- 1 cup rice flour
- 2 cups amaranth, popped
- 3 tbs chopped pecans
- 1 ½ tsp baking powder
- 1 tsp salt
- ¼ cup Monk Fruit
- 3 tsp cinnamon powder
- 1 cup almond milk
- 1/3 cup of avocado oil
- Pecans, fresh blueberries or any nut or seed you like to garnish
Instructions:
- Preheat oven at 375 ˚F.
- Place in a large bowl all the dry ingredients (flours, popped amaranth, pecans, baking powder, salt, Monk Fruit, cinnamon)
- Add the liquid ingredients (almond milk, oil)
- Mix all together until you get a smooth dough.
- Grease a baking sheet with oil.
- With your hands, make small balls of 2 Inches and press down to make a cookie shape form. Put a pecan or blueberries or any topping in the center.
- Bake at 375 ˚F for 25 minutes or until light golden.
Notes:
- If your dough is too sticky you can add ¼ cup of extra oat flour.
- These cookies hold their shape in the overn.
- Portion recommended: 2-3 cookies per person.
- Store in a dry fresh place for up to 3 days.
